Forgiveness vs. Reconciliation
The distinction between mercy and settlement is critical in recognizing the characteristics of recovery connections. Forgiveness is an internal process Find Out More in which a specific selects to allow go of bitterness and unfavorable sensations in the direction of somebody who has caused injury. It is primarily an individual trip, focused on emotional launch and self-healing, enabling one to move on without lugging the problem of past grievances.
In comparison, reconciliation involves restoring and restoring the partnership to a state of count on and mutual regard. This procedure commonly requires open interaction, active engagement from both parties, and a dedication to dealing with the underlying concerns that resulted in the problem. While mercy can occur independently, reconciliation necessitates the determination of both individuals to take part in discussion and work toward a common understanding.
It is necessary to keep in mind that forgiveness does not always bring about reconciliation. A person might forgive another without choosing to recover the relationship, especially if trust has been irrevocably harmed or if the partnership is deemed unhealthy. Comprehending this difference permits individuals to navigate their feelings properly and make informed decisions regarding their partnerships.
Actions to Grow Mercy
Growing mercy is an intentional process that entails several vital steps intended at promoting psychological healing. The primary step is acknowledging the pain brought on by the offense. Acknowledging one's feelings is essential, as it permits people to process their feelings genuinely.
Next, assessing the occurrence and comprehending its effect can give quality. This reflection ought to include checking out the inspirations behind the offender's actions and recognizing that everyone is fallible.
The 3rd action entails making an aware choice to forgive. This choice is vital, as it indicates a readiness to allow go of animosity and progress.
Consequently, revealing feelings in a constructive manner can be beneficial - The importance of forgiveness. Whether through journaling, chatting with a relied on good friend, or seeking therapy, expression of feelings can help in the forgiveness journey
